How to Choose the Right Flow Meter for Your Lab or Process Line
Selecting the perfect flow measurement instrument comes down to understanding your fluid properties and your required accuracy threshold. The difference between a mediocre meter and a top tier instrument lies in its turndown ratio and its ability to maintain calibration under varying temperature and pressure conditions.
Match the meter type to the fluid: Coriolis meters are ideal for mass flow and varying densities, while magnetic meters require conductive fluids and will not work with hydrocarbons.
Look closely at the turndown ratio: A high turndown ratio, such as 100:1, ensures the meter remains accurate across a much wider range of flow rates compared to standard 10:1 models.
Ignore marketing claims about universal compatibility; instead, verify if the unit includes ISO 17025 traceable calibration certificates, which are mandatory for most Canadian regulatory compliance.
For retrofitting existing pipes without downtime, prioritize clamp on ultrasonic meters, but ensure your pipe material and thickness are compatible with the specific sensor frequencies.
